Mind you, I'm extremely biased when it comes to browser use, but this is based on extensive experience: all users should be using Opera. It has many, many built-in, very handy functions, and is not vulnerable to many things other browsers are. Lots of great "right-click" functions.

One "RC" function I use is "block content" - in which I can block any link on any site - so, for example, I don't ever see Google ads on any site I visit, or, in the case of the screenshot below, I have blocked Snoron's picture and all advertisements from the c2c website.

I really don't want this response to start a "browser wars" discussion, but many tout Firefox because of its flexibility, and can block individual site content as well... BUT - Firefox uses add-ons/plugins to achieve these features, and FF is NOTORIOUS for, when an upgrade comes out, many of these add-ons don't work any longer, and need to be updated by their authors to work with the new version.

Opera simply works out of the box, very straightforward, tons of built-in features, can easily change "skins" for visual appeal - it's simply the best (and touted to be) and fastest browser on the planet. Just my 2?. (I love using ANSI codes - esp. 0162  :o )

With due respect Syb (and you know I do!), it's not because the Mac OS kernel isn't susceptible to vulnerabilities... it certainly is. It's just that, nobody gives a shit about Mac and its 7% share of the market, so almost no one bothers to write viruses or other malicious code. Again, not trying to stir the "operating system/browser/whatever" pot, but just the facts. So while it is true Macs are not as vulnerable per se, it's only because no one cares.

So as an XP user, my prophylaxis simply consists of AV software, a firewall, and I do a spyware/malware scan about once a month, and am always clean - and I visit LOTS of "nefarious" sites. Oh, and did I mention, Snoory sucks?
